Merrimack College in North Andover, Massachusetts offers a certificate of human resources management in conjunction with the Society of Human Resources Management (SHRM). The 33-hour program is designed for HR professionals looking to advance in the field, experienced business managers interested in gaining an understanding of human resources, and other mid-level professionals considering a change in career. Courses in the certificate program are divided into six modules covering the topics of strategic management, workforce planning and enforcement, human resources development, total rewards, employee and labor relations, and risk management.

The Northeast Human Resources Association is an organization comprised of health care professionals in the Northeast region of the United States. The association offers human resources basics courses, online courses and professional certification designations. The HR basics certificate program is designed to provide individuals with a basic understanding of the elements that go into a career in human resources, including employment law, compensation and benefits, performance evaluation and management, hiring and interviewing techniques, and employee negotiation skills.

Suffolk University is a four-year school located in the Boston metropolitan area. The university offers a graduate certificate in human resources program within its College of Arts & Sciences. The program is designed to allow human resources career professionals to enhance their knowledge and competence in the areas of staffing, training, human resources administration, compensation, performance evaluation, employee benefits, labor relations and more. Course credits from the graduate certificate program in human relations at Suffolk University can also be applied toward master’s degree programs in human resources or adult and organizational learning available at the school.
